Giro leader Del Toro hits back with stage 17 triumph

[The Namibian - Namibia] - 28/05/2025
Overall leader Isaac del Toro bounced back from the disappointment of seeing his advantage slashed by storming to a brilliant victory on stage 17 of the Giro d’Italia on Wednesday. The Mexican saw his lead cut from 1min 20sec to just 26 seconds in stage 16, but attacked on the Le Motte climb (…)
